Optical fiber laser is a frontier field in the current laser technology industry and there is increasing interest in its research and application. Compared with other lasers, optical fiber laser has unparalleled advantages and develops quickly, attracting public attention. In optical fiber sensing field, if common wideband light source is adopted in the FBG sensor, the reflected light from FBG is weak, which will limit the ratio of signal to noise and the resolution of the sensor. But if optical fiber laser is applied in optical fiber sensing, these shortcomings can be reduced, or even avoided, which has important academic and practical meaning.The dissertation focuses on the research in fiber lasers and its application in fiber sensing. The main task includes the detailed descriptions on the following subjects:1) The basic principles of optical fiber laser and its application in optical fiber sensing are introduced, providing foundation of designing optical fiber lasers in the following.2) Linear cavity optical fiber laser and its application in optical fiber sensing are researched. A fiber laser with high stable quality and narrow bandwidth is realized. Some related experiment studies about it are performed. Structure design and discussion are done for its application in temperature and strain sensing. And the multiplexing technology of Identify Fiber Bragg Grating is merged in it to realize quasi-distributed measurement.3) Ring cavity optical fiber laser and its application in optical fiber sensing are researched. The important parameters of laser such as output power and ration of signal to noise are analyzed, from which the conclusions are helpful for the optimizing design of laser in optical fiber sensing. Three different structures of it are designed for application in electricity current sensing.4) Distributed feedback optical fiber laser and its application in optical fiber sensing are researched. Based on the principal of shelter way, "point-point" method is adopted to fabricate phase shifted grating, realizing short phase shifted grating fabrication. Using the matrix approach and simulative calculation, we analyze the main reflective spectra character of λ/4 phase-shifted fiber gratingwith the conditions such as strain and temperatures changed and draw some disciplinary conclusions, which have important instruction for the fabrication of phase-shifted grating and its application in sensors. λ/4 phase shifted grating DFB laser's application in fiber sensing is introduced...
